What does a control engineer do?

A control engineer designs, develops, and maintains control systems that manage machinery and processes, often using programming languages like PLC or SCADA. They analyze system performance, troubleshoot issues, and ensure safety and efficiency in industrial environments, requiring strong technical skills and knowledge of automation tools.

What are the common challenges a Control Engineer faces when integrating new automation systems with existing infrastructure?

Control Engineers often encounter challenges when integrating new automation systems with legacy equipment or outdated infrastructure. These challenges include compatibility issues, communication protocol mismatches, and limited documentation for older systems. To overcome these obstacles, engineers must collaborate closely with cross-functional teams—such as IT, process engineers, and equipment vendors—to ensure seamless integration and minimal disruption to operations. Proactive troubleshooting, robust testing, and clear documentation are also crucial for successful implementation.

What are Control Engineers?

Control Engineers are professionals who design, develop, and maintain systems that manage and regulate the behavior of other devices or systems. They use principles from engineering, mathematics, and computer science to create automated processes in industries such as manufacturing, automotive, aerospace, and energy. Their work often involves designing control systems for machinery, ensuring safety, efficiency, and reliability of operations. Control Engineers may also program and troubleshoot controllers like PLCs (Programmable Logic Controllers) and work closely with other engineering disciplines to optimize system performance.

What are the key skills and qualifications needed to thrive as a Control Engineer, and why are they important?

To thrive as a Control Engineer, you need a strong background in electrical or mechanical engineering, control theory, and process automation, typically backed by a relevant engineering degree. Familiarity with programmable logic controllers (PLCs), SCADA systems, and industry-standard software such as MATLAB or Simulink is essential, with certifications like Certified Automation Professional (CAP) being advantageous. Analytical thinking, problem-solving, and effective communication are vital soft skills for designing solutions and collaborating with multidisciplinary teams. These competencies ensure the safe, efficient, and reliable operation of automated systems in industrial environments.

What is the difference between Control Engineer vs Automation Engineer?

AspectControl EngineerAutomation Engineer
Required CredentialsBachelor's in Electrical, Mechanical, or Control Engineering; certifications like Certified Control Systems Technician (CCST)Bachelor's in Electrical, Mechanical, or Automation Engineering; similar certifications often applicable
Work EnvironmentIndustrial plants, manufacturing facilities, process industriesManufacturing, robotics, process automation, software development
Employer & Industry UsageFactories, power plants, automation service providersManufacturers, tech companies, system integrators

Control Engineers focus on designing, developing, and maintaining control systems for machinery and processes, while Automation Engineers often work on integrating automation solutions, including software and robotics, to improve efficiency. Both roles require similar credentials and often overlap in industrial settings, but Control Engineers tend to concentrate more on control hardware and systems, whereas Automation Engineers emphasize automation software and systems integration.
